Kizan 'Sanban' Nama Genshu Junmai Ginjo Sake

Kizan 'Sanban' Nama Genshu Junmai Ginjo Sake

Brewery: Chikuma Nishiki Shuzo • Prefecture: Nagano  • Rice: MIyami Nishiki from Ito milled to 55% •  Yeast: Proprietary  • Water: Medium-hard from 13m and 60m deep wells • Sake Meter Value: -15 • Acidity: 3 • ABV: 15%

  • A bright and lively sake, medium full bodied with a silky texture.
  • Bright acidity with flavors of green apples, juicy pear, and anise.
  • Pairs well with olives, firm cheese, Thai curry, and caramelized onion tart.

Fermentation is stopped earlier than normal to keep the residual sugar relatively high, but this is balanced by bright acidity, while refreshing flavors of tart green apple, anise seed and a slippery texture coat your palate.
